diff --git a/src/platform/unixutil.cpp b/src/platform/unixutil.cpp index a9d94d9..cae4595 100644 --- a/src/platform/unixutil.cpp +++ b/src/platform/unixutil.cpp @@ -123,7 +123,7 @@ static const std::string &FindLocalResourceDir() { selfPath = "/proc/self/exe"; #elif defined(__NetBSD__) selfPath = "/proc/curproc/exe" -#elif defined(__OpenBSD__) +#elif defined(__OpenBSD__) || defined(__FreeBSD__) selfPath = "/proc/curproc/file"; #elif defined(__APPLE__) CFURLRef cfUrl =